Indications

Trileptal is a prescription anticonvulsant medication used to treat certain types of seizures in people diagnosed with epilepsy. Oxcarbazepine, the active ingredient in Tripletail, is an anti-epileptic drug, or AED, and can also be used to treat bipolar disorder. It works by blocking sodium channels in the brain, which helps to reduce abnormal electrical activity and prevent seizures.

Oxcarbazepine can be used off-label to treat other medical conditions, such as bipolar disorder and migraine headaches in adults and children. It reduces abnormal electrical activity in the brain, which helps to prevent seizures.

Uses and Dosage

Oxcarbazepine is available in tablet form and should be taken orally with or without food as directed by your doctor. To reduce the risk of side effects, your doctor may start you on a low dose and gradually increase it. Follow your doctor's instructions carefully and inform them and your pharmacist of all products you use, including prescription drugs, nonprescription drugs, and herbal products.

The dosage is based on your medical condition, response to treatment, and any other medications you may be taking. The children's dosage is also based on their weight. In general, the starting dose of Trileptal is 300 mg twice per day, and the maximum recommended dose is 2400 mg per day for adults and 60 mg/kg/day for children.

Caution

  • Trileptal should not be used if you are allergic to oxcarbazepine or eslicarbazepine. Symptoms of an allergic reaction may include rash, hives, difficulty breathing, or swelling of the face or throat.
  • Trileptal can cause low levels of sodium in the blood, which can be life-threatening in severe cases. Symptoms of hyponatremia may include headache, nausea, vomiting, seizures, and confusion.
  • Oxcarbazepine may have harmful effects on a developing fetus, so it should not be used during pregnancy unless necessary. It can also pass into breastmilk, but the amount is low and there are no reports of harmful effects in breastfed infants.
  • Inform your doctor if you have a history of suicidal thoughts or actions, liver, or kidney problems, or if you are taking any prescription or over-the-counter medications, herbal supplements, or vitamins.
  • Trileptal can affect liver function, so blood tests to monitor liver enzymes may be necessary.
  • Oxcarbazepine may increase the risk of suicidal thoughts or behavior, especially in patients with a history of depression or mood disorders.
  • Trileptal may interact with other medications, including birth control pills, and reduce their effectiveness or increase the risk of side effects.
  • Elderly patients may be more sensitive to the effects of Trileptal, and caution should be used when prescribing and adjusting the dosage.
  • Oxcarbazepine (Trileptal) can cause sleepiness and dizziness. Drinking alcohol can make these side effects much worse.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can Trileptal be taken with other medications?

Trileptal can interact with other medications, to tell your doctor about all medications, vitamins, and supplements you are taking before starting treatment with Trileptal.

How long does it take for Trileptal to start working?

Trileptal can start to reduce seizures within a few weeks of starting treatment. Usually, it takes between 2 to 4 weeks for oxcarbazepine (Trileptal) to fully kick in.

Is Trileptal safe to take during pregnancy?

Trileptal may not be safe to take during pregnancy. Discuss the risks and benefits of treatment with Trileptal with your doctor if you are pregnant or planning to become pregnant.
